We need your help! The crossing guards at the corner of Division and State Streets are there to help our kids cross those streets arrive safely to school and cross again safely in the afternoon. It is illegal to disobey a stop sign being held by a crossing guard. Thank you for your cooperation!
(625 ILCS 5/11-203) (from Ch. 95 1/2, par. 11-203)
Sec. 11-203. Obedience to police officers. No person shall wilfully fail or refuse to comply with any lawful order or direction of any police officer, fireman, person authorized by a local authority to direct traffic, or school crossing guard invested by law with authority to direct, control, or regulate traffic. Any person convicted of violating this Section is guilty of a petty offense and shall be subject to a mandatory fine of $150.
(Source: P.A. 98-396, eff. 1-1-14.)
